I've recently noticed my 2007 2.0t Tip experiencing what looks like a fuel cut under WOT. This usually happens in a lower gear if I go WOT but it doesn't happen every time. When the car is switching gears boost pressure will fall ~8-10 psi for a fraction of a second then boost shoots back up and the car drives like normal. There are no CELs and outside of this behavior the car drives great. The turbo sounds normal and the cam follower has been consistently changed ever 10-20k miles. Any thoughts on what I should look into to fix this? The car only has 90k miles on it.
